There are a number of "important" wiki documents, i.e. documents with well-known names that are used in parts of the interface besides the normal knowledge base.
These documents make it possible to update content on, for example, the home pages without requiring code changes.
In all cases, the title of the English document matters, but the slug, or title of the localized versions, does not.
